Urgent Search Continues For Missing Professor Orhan Ekren

Community rallies around the family as police intensify efforts to locate missing Cranfield University faculty member

Police are launching an urgent appeal to help locate Orhan Ekren, a missing 48-year-old man last seen over two weeks ago near Camden Market, London. Ekren, who lives with his family in Milton Keynes, was reported missing on November 26, 2024, around 10:40 PM. Authorities and his loved ones are increasingly anxious about his wellbeing.

When he was last seen, Ekren was wearing dark clothing and was carrying a dark backpack. The backpack prompted immediate concern as it was discovered the next day near the canal, raising alarms about his safety. Detectives are actively seeking assistance from the public, particularly those residing or working around Camden Market or who may have been on the canal at the time.

British authorities, including the Metropolitan Police, are particularly eager to speak with individuals who might have noticed Ekren's behavior or movements on the night he disappeared. They are also appealing to people who may own barges on the canal, believing they could offer valuable insights. Ekren is of Turkish heritage and has made significant contributions to his community, particularly as a member of the Chamber of Mechanical Engineers Izmir Branch. Missing persons cases often stir deep concern within communities, and this case is no different. The Chamber of Mechanical Engineers has publicly expressed their worries, stating, "We hope for the onward safe return of our valued member, Professor Orhan Ekren, as soon as possible." They have also extended thanks to the various official bodies involved, expressing their continuous support for his family during these trying times.
